Basic info on our pups:
All our pups are standard size… 20″ or taller and 50+ pounds at maturity. A couple of the larger ones have been 26″ tall and close to 100 lbs at full growth, but they ARE the extremes.If you go to my Photos page you will find pictures of our moms; Canada, and Bella, (both black AKC Labs) and Moses (APRI apricot Standard Poodle), who is the father of both our spring 2008 litters; along with many pictures of pups from a previous Canada and Moses litter.
